R12: ECC : GL : While Opening General Ledger Command Center Getting Error “400 Bad Request”
(Doc ID 2945681.1)
Last updated on APRIL 28, 2023
Applies to:
Oracle Enterprise Command Center Framework - Version 12.2.9 and laterInformation in this document applies to any platform.
Symptoms
While Opening General Ledger Command Center , getting below error.
Error
------------
"400 Bad Request: {"title":"Collection not found: gl-aa","errorKey":"org.apache.solr.common.SolrException","stackTraceStr":"org.apache.solr.common.SolrException: Collection not found: gl-aa\n\tat org.apache.solr.client.solrj.impl.BaseCloudSolrClient.requestWithRetryOnStaleState(BaseCloudSolrClient.java:901)\n\tat
ECC Data Load Job Log Showing below error.
Error
------------
Job failed with error code:Invalid state: Trying to run data load for a dataset that seems to be empty.
Full load (with reset) must run before running any incremental load flow.
Invalid state: Trying to run data load for a dataset that seems to be empty.
Full load (with reset) must run before running any incremental load flow.
The issue can be reproduced at will with the following steps:
1. Log into the General Ledger Responsibility.
2. Open General Ledger Command Center Function.
Changes
Applied Enterprise Command Center (ECC) V9 Patches.
